Research on Fuzzy PD Current Controller for FDWRD

A fuzzy control scheme is proposed for the system of filling and draining off water of the rubber dam(FDWRD) which is a typical nonlinear, multi- variables, time- varying and strong coupling control system base on traditional PID control or model-based control methods can not meet its constant flow sufficient drainage control requirements, during to it couldn‘t be established accurate mathematical model. In a practical project, a fuzzy PD controller is designed for the constant current control of filling and draining off water of the rubber dam, combining with the traditional PID algorithm which is widely used in industrial process control, and achieved good control effect. This paper elaborates the control system of filling and draining off water of the rubber dam and the implementation process of the fuzzy PD controller, and then giving the actual control curve of constant current. Practice proves that the proposed control scheme is efficient and the system possesses good static, dynamic performance and certain robustness.
